When the military battles to liberate Kuwait began at dawn on January 17, 1991, the Kuwaiti people were prepared to contribute to the liberation battle, while complete coordination took place between all governmental and popular agencies. The Kuwaiti Air Force participated in the first air strikes, and the Kuwaiti Army was in the first ranks of the allied forces that entered the country.

Despite the bitterness of the invasion and its repercussions, especially at the level of martyrs and missing Kuwaitis, Kuwait has launched its aid to the Iraqi people since 1993 and it is still continuing until now. After the fall of the defunct Iraqi regime in 2003, Kuwait provided aid to Iraq until today it has become one of its largest donors.

On the diplomatic level, the visit made by His Highness the late Emir Sheikh Sabah Al-Ahmad Al-Jaber Al-Sabah, may God have mercy on him, to Iraq on June 19, 2019, embodied the noblest good endeavors in preserving fraternal relations and resolving the outstanding issues between the two countries.
